Aerofirebird light



Description

This theme mimics default look of Firefox 3 on Vista and then throws Windows Media Player like colors in to the mix creating unique and fancy effect.

Highlights include:

  • Native window borders. Meaning that you get fancy glass around the bird if you have Aero on!
  • Firefoxy browser buttons!
  • Miniplayer included!
